Hunt, Fish, Eat Program Teaches Deer Hunting For Food

Registration is open for a DNR program that will teach participants how to hunt whitetail deer in Indiana. Hunt, Fish, Eat takes place at the Monroe County Fairgrounds and is free. The four-session course starts Sept. 20, offering hands-on learning … Read More

Study: Coyotes Kill More Deer Than Wolves or Bears

by Jacob Edson An intensive study in the Upper Peninsula of Michigan titled “Role of predators, winter weather and habitat on white-tailed deer fawn survival” has revealed that for the third straight year, coyotes killed more adult deer and more fawns than … Read More

Maine Asks Residents Not to Feed Deer

The Maine Department of Inland Fisheries and Wildlife is asking state residents to refrain from feeding white-tailed deer. In the following release, DIFW takes a somewhat subdued position against supplemental feeding. Rather than banning the practice altogether, DIFW is trying … Read More
